GNAC Commissioner Attends "No Kidding, Me To!" Screening

GNAC Commissioner Joe Walsh recently attended the Boston screening of No Kidding, Me Too! a documentary work in progress by award-winning actor/director/producer Joe Pantoliano. Pantoliano is best known for his work with The Matrix, Memento, The Fugitive, and The Sopranos.

Pantoliano makes his documentary directorial debut with No Kidding, Me Too! as part of his fight against the stigma and shame of mental/brain disease.  It's an educational, provocative, inspiring, hopeful and sometimes even humorous look at mental illness and recovery.
